- Lurigancho-Chosica's district is one of the 43 that integrate the province of Lima, located in the Department of Lima. It borders in the northern part and this one with Huarochirí's Province, in the southern part with Chaclacayo's district and the district of Ate and in the western part with the district of Lurigancho's San Juan. Located on the banks of the river Rímac, he shares the Valley of the Rio Rímac, with the districts of Ate and Chaclacayo. To part of his principal center, Chosica located to the this end of the district, Lurigancho possesses a Populated Minor Center inside the area urban of Metropolitan Lima, which name is Huachipa's Santa Maria and is located in the extreme west of Lurigancho's, adjacent district by the district of Lurigancho's San Juan. Other urban prominent areas in this zone are " The Sunflowers ", and The Cantuta (that possesses an important University of Education), Jicamarca and Cajamarquilla, where one of the refineries locates Zinc principal of the country. For the highland zone in nearness of the refinery the Radius is outlined Jicamarca's Observatory. In addition, his benign and sunny climate, it turns it into one of the favorite places for the vacations of the natives of Lima, reason for which centers abound in diverse Lurigancho recreacionales. The same motive has stimulated to important social Peruvian clubs to have a headquarters in this district, emphasizing between them the Country Club The Forest, the Club Ditches Lima, the Country Club of Villa, The Andes Golf Club and the Equestrian Club Huachipa
